Output eeddbaeab62c22d41c82d5f51c0a14fcf84073ac33a6d28c176e3d5cf3eee013:0

value
6680059
script pubkey
OP_0 OP_PUSHBYTES_20 d34eb90ec0201454852c10a565ec762b77fd9102
address
bc1q6d8tjrkqyq29fpfvzzjktmrk9dmlmygzmcnv05
transaction
eeddbaeab62c22d41c82d5f51c0a14fcf84073ac33a6d28c176e3d5cf3eee013
spent
true